Screen and Analyse Your Outcomes
Tracking and evaluating e-mail marketing results is essential for comprehending the effectiveness of projects and determining chances for enhancement. By making use of analytics tools offered by your email company, such as those available from Brevo or Constant Contact, one can track crucial efficiency metrics such as open rates, click-through rates, conversion rates, and unsubscribe rates. This data-driven approach allows knowledge-based decision making and changes to optimise future email marketing efforts.
An extensive understanding of these metrics is crucial, as they indicate the level of engagement your audience has with your material. For instance, a high open rate recommends that your subject lines are effective, while a low click-through rate might imply that your content is not resonating as intended.
To gain a detailed view, it is a good idea to analyse the following metrics:
Open Rates: This metric measures the percentage of receivers who opened your e-mail. A low open rate may suggest the need for more engaging topic lines or enhanced audience segmentation.
Click-Through Rates: This shows the proportion of readers who clicked links within your email. High click-through rates normally reflect material that is relevant and engaging.
Conversion Rates: This metric eventually assesses how many receivers completed a wanted action, such as making a purchase. Monitoring this is crucial for examining the campaign’s roi (ROI).
Unsubscribe Rates: Tracking the variety of individuals pulling out can provide important insights into content importance and frequency. An increasing unsubscribe rate might require a reevaluation of your content method.
With these insights, online marketers can fine-tune their messaging, section audiences more effectively, and carry out A/B screening to discover what truly resonates with their audience. This approach enhances future projects and improves general marketing outcomes.

Sending Out Unsolicited Emails
Sending unsolicited e-mails postures a substantial threat to email marketing efforts, resulting in raised unsubscribe rates and potentially harming the brand’s track record. It is necessary to ensure that every recipient has actually explicitly decided in to get communications. This practice not only adheres to regulations such as the CAN-SPAM Act but also promotes a favorable relationship with the audience. Developing a permission-based email list cultivates trust and motivates significant engagement with marketing campaigns.
In the current digital landscape, respecting authorization in e-mail marketing is both a legal commitment and a finest practice that can considerably boost a brand’s trustworthiness. An efficient method for acquiring consent involves executing a double opt-in process, where users confirm their interest through a follow-up email. This technique makes sure that people on the mailing list are really interested and assists in maintaining a healthy e-mail list gradually.
Encourage sign-ups by supplying valuable incentives, such as special content or discounts.
Frequently tidy the email list by getting rid of non-active customers to enhance deliverability.
Re-engage less active contacts through targeted campaigns aimed at reviving their interest.
By adhering to these practices, a company can substantially reduce the risks connected with unsolicited e-mails and cultivate a robust, responsive audience.

Overloading Your Emails with Images
Overwhelming emails with images can negatively impact email performance, as big file sizes may cause extended packing times and impede the user experience. While visuals, like those utilized efficiently by brand names such as Showtime or Lincoln Motors, are important to producing engaging content, it is vital to strike a balance between images and text to ensure that emails are both aesthetically enticing and functional. Premium images ought to improve the messaging without overwhelming the recipient, as this can lead to reduced engagement levels and increased unsubscribe rates.
To achieve this balance, consider the following best practices for optimising images for email:
Size images appropriately: Preserve image file sizes under 1MB to ensure swift loading times, and utilise formats such as JPEG and PNG to retain quality without inflating file size.
Make use of alt text: Incorporating descriptive alt text for images not just improves ease of access for visually impaired users but also offers context on the occasion that images stop working to load.
Test various designs: Try out numerous designs can assist identify the optimal combination of images and text that resonates with your audience.
